How they compare

Germany currently reports 1.94 million 1000 USD against 12,004 1000 USD in Venezuela (Bolivarian Republic of), a difference of 1.93 million 1000 USD.

That makes Germany's figure about 161.7 times Venezuela (Bolivarian Republic of)'s.

The two have swapped places 7 times across 22 shared years of data; in 1997 it was Venezuela (Bolivarian Republic of) ahead.

Germany ranks 2nd and Venezuela (Bolivarian Republic of) ranks 3rd of 159 countries.

Across the 3 decades both report, Germany averaged higher in 2 and Venezuela (Bolivarian Republic of) in 1.

The database contains data on the bilateral trade flows in roundwood, prim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world. The main types of primary forest products included in are: ro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further. The definitions are available.
